Bee Bots in Junior & Senior Infants

Our Junior and Senior Infants had great fun using Bee Bots over the last few weeks.  A Bee Bot is a programmable bee robot that is designed to be used by children.  It can be programmed by using the arrows on its back to move forward, backwards or turn 90 degrees.  The basic idea is that young pupils program the Bee Bot to move along a grid or map in order to solve a problem.
